The Conduit:

So I got The Conduit. I'm not a huge fan of shooters but after all of the praise IGN spewed, it had my attention. So June 24th (Gamestop didn't have it in on launch day) I got a Special Edition copy of the game. It came with a special box art, a concept art booklet, and within that booklet two codes for bonus unlockables in the game. Interestingly enough, I didn't preorder it and on a side note, this is the second time I've received a special or collectors copy without doing so, the first being Majora's Mask. I like collectors edition stuff. The cover art always looks so much better. Why can't all games have really good covers? At any rate, The Conduit is a good game. Fast-paced, pretty challenging, interesting story, and great graphics. Oh, and let's not forget the achievements, cheats, and unlockable art galleries. I have yet to try the multiplayer but I will in time. Overall, I enjoyed this game. It's pretty short but it has good replay value because of the achievements and cheats. I reccommend it to all you Wii owners out there.
